Output 3b89a2c8af60f490ed123080b56edefc9820ec0c6f1c9505c0a58d947275538c:0

value
518458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b140e6dfb022e2861c9aab29f357057c570cd0a OP_EQUAL
address
375PpQJ9YLyLEV6kfJXNoUScbsKXuvKmfV
transaction
3b89a2c8af60f490ed123080b56edefc9820ec0c6f1c9505c0a58d947275538c
spent
true